CAGE FURY FIGHTING CHAMPIONSHIPS BOUT AGREEMENT
THIS BOUT AGREEMENTis made and entered into as of the date, 6/10/2016 by and between CFFC Promotions LLC, trading as Cage Fury Fighting Championships, with offices at 416 Kings Highway E Haddonfield, NJ 08033, and mixed martial arts fighter DOMINIC MAZOTTA also referred to for purposes of this agreement as“FIGHTER”.
WHEREAS,FIGHTERwishes to engage and is willing and able to participate in a bout withOPPONENT, and to grant the rights assigned toPROMOTERherein, andPROMOTERis willing and able to promote such bout upon the terms and conditions set forth below;WHEREAS,the parties desire to enter into an agreement pursuant to whichFIGHTERshall engage in a mixed martial arts bout between DOMINIC MAZOTTAand N ICK PACE, and other bouts, upon and subject to the terms and conditions hereinafter set forth.
This bout is the 1st of a 2 fight agreement.
For the first fight,FIGHTERwill earn $2,000.00 to show and $2,000,00 to win with a 75 ticket guarantee.
IF FIGHTER LOSES FIRST FIGHT, HE WILL BE PERMITTED TO FIGHT OUTSIDE OF CFFC IN PITTSBURGH ONLY
For the second fight,FIGHTERwins that bout, he will earn $2,250.00 to show and $2,250.00 to win with a 0 ticket guarantee.
For the third fight,FIGHTERwins that bout, he will earn N/A to show and N/A to win with a N/A ticket guarantee
For the fourth fight,FIGHTERwins that bout, he will earn N/A to show and N/A to win with a N/A ticket guarantee
If FIGHTER loses any of the bouts during this term, his purse will remain the same in which the bout he lost.
During the Term,CFFC has the exclusive rights toFIGHTERand he may not participate in any MMA/Boxing/Kickboxing bouts outside of CFFC. CFFC has the option to releaseFIGHTERafter a loss.
CFFC will immediately release fighter at any point during this contract, should the UFC offer a contract to said fighter. In the event this occurs within 30 days of a scheduled bout, and assuming said fighter is slated on the main card, fighter will be required to retain and submit payment for all tickets on hand. Compliance with all the above will result in CFFC providing the UFC with an immediate release form on behalf of the promotion.

7. Force Majeure and Other Postponements.
(a) In the event the bout is prevented from taking place by reason of any act of God, fire, flood, riot, war, public disaster or any other cause beyond the direct and immediate control ofPROMOTER, or ifFIGHTERorOPPONENTshall be or become disabled or incapacitated by reason of any physical or mental disability, injury or illness which prevents or interferes with his or their participation in such bout as scheduled, and a physician licensed by the local government authority having jurisdiction over such bout shall certify thatFIGHTERorOPPONENTcannot participate in such bout as scheduled, thePROMOTERmay, at its sole option, either postpone such bout to a date not later than180 daysafter the originally scheduled date, in which event all of the provisions of this agreement shall remain in full force and effect and shall apply to the rescheduled date or else cancel or terminate this Agreement.FIGHTERwill submit to medical examination(s) reasonably requested byPROMOTER. If the bout, which is the subject matter of this agreement, is on the undercard to any main event and that main event is postponed or canceled for any reason whatsoever, thePROMOTERmay at its sole option either postpone such bout to a date to coincide with the postponed date of the main event or another main event, in which event all of the provisions of this agreement, including the provisions of this paragraph, shall remain in full force and effect and shall apply to the rescheduled date or else cancel or terminate this agreement.
(b) In the eventFIGHTER’s opponent for any of the bouts shall for any reason fail or refuse to participate in such bout, or shall withdraw there from andPROMOTERshall so notifyFIGHTER.PROMOTERmay at its sole option cancel this agreement as it relates to such bout or terminate this agreement.
(c) In the eventPROMOTERexercises its right to cancel or terminate this agreement pursuant to any of the preceding provisions,FIGHTERshall thereupon immediately return toPROMOTERall sums, if any, theretofore advanced or paid toFIGHTERbyPROMOTERin connection with such bout, and neither party shall have any further rights or obligations hereunder with respect to such bout or this agreement, as applicable.

EXHIBIT “C” TO BOUT AGREEMENT
PURSE DEDUCTION
FAILURE TO TIMELY PROVIDE MEDICAL INFORMATION - 20%
UNAPPROVED PROMOTIONAL/ADVERTISING SPONSORS - 25%
VIOLATION OF FIGHTER CONDUCT- 50%
FAILURE TO MEET AGREED WEIGHT REQUIREMENT-FINE EQUAL TO THE STATE LICENSING COMMMSION PENALTY
